Job description

Purchasing and Procurement Manager

Department: Sourcing/Purchasing

Employment Type: Full Time

Location: North Kingstown, RI


Description

ASC Engineered Solutions is looking for a Purchasing and Procurement Manager based out of our North Kingstown, RI facility. The Purchasing and Procurement Manager is responsible for the execution of the material requirements plan and for the purchase of products in accordance with established company policies and procedures. This individual will also be responsible for the timely delivery of product as required in support of the production plan and establishing and maintaining good company/vendor relationships.


How You Will Help
  • Plans all purchased material requirements predicated on sales forecasts, customer orders and predetermined acceptable inventory levels.
  • Purchases products in accordance with established company policies and procedures including seeking bids, screening potential vendors, submitting specifications to ensure lowest possible price and highest quality.
  • Prepares orders to vendors as needed for raw materials, packaging materials, components, services, supplies, finished goods and related material needed for production.
  • Interacts daily with suppliers, sub-contracted partners and transportation to meet delivery promise and be a major contributor to superior internal and external customer service.
  • Coordinates and follows up with production, warehouse, supply chain and others, as appropriate, to ensure timely procurement, scheduling and movement of materials and services.
  • Ensures the timely delivery of product as required to support the current production plan; arranges delivery and mode of transportation in accordance with schedule requirements.
  • Works with Customs broker and company legal assistant on international imports to ensure proper classification of materials and with vendors to ensure proper markings.
  • Assists in the resolution of rejected material, in-house and vendor supplied, as well as clearing receipts through incoming inspection.
  • Advises management of all price increases and reductions; manages all vendor price negotiations as required.
  • Maintains professional working relationship with suppliers; establishes and maintains good company/vendor/subcontractor relationships and encourages new methods of production to foster cost reductions and ensure that relationship creates a no conflict-of-interest situation.
  • Leads supply stream cost reduction efforts to achieve "best in class" supply costs; leads efforts with suppliers, engineering, marketing, operations and facilities to identify and realize material cost reductions and value-improvement opportunities for both new product initiatives (NPI) and legacy designs (direct production material/raw goods).
  • Actively participates in negotiation of Long Term Agreements with prospective suppliers to achieve year-over-year cost savings and build alliances with strategic suppliers.
  • Works in conjunction with QA Department on supplier audits, scorecards and other key performance indicators (KPI's).
  • Pro-actively investigates and resolves vendor problems and complaints; secures RMAs, credits, replacement material, issues non-conformances and requests for corrective action as required.
  • Perform other related duties as directed by Supervisor.

What You Will Bring
  • Bachelor's Degree in Business, Logistics & Materials, Supply Chain or Operations & Supply Management or equivalent combination of education and experience; CSCP/CPIM certification a plus.
  • A minimum of 5 years' experience as a Buyer/Planner, coordinating purchases and deliveries with local and foreign vendors, establishing alternate supply sources, negotiating price, quality and delivery terms, determining manufacturing requirements and maintaining inventory levels.
  • Experience with MRP, JIT and lean manufacturing practices a must; experience with Lawson M3 a plus.
  • Experience working directly with foreign suppliers, freight forwarders, import brokers and corporate compliance officers to import various materials while complying with US Customs regulations.
  • Exceptional Project Management and Organizational Skills.
  • Advanced Microsoft Office skills, especially Excel.
  • Ability to travel as needed.
